• • Original release 28 July 2008 ( 2008-07-28) – present External links Taarak Mehta Ka Ooltah Chashmah (English: Taarak Mehta's Inverted Spectacles) is India's longest running sitcom serial. It is produced by Neela Tele Films Private Limited. The show went on air on July 28, 2008. It airs from Monday to Friday on SAB TV.

Reruns of the show started on Sony Pal on November 2, 2015. The show is based on the column Duniya Ne Undha Chashma written by real-life columnist and journalist/playwright for Gujarati weekly magazine Chitralekha. To celebrate Taarak Mehta Ka Ooltah Chashmah completing 1,000 episodes on 6 November 2012, the director 'decided to shoot the film on a different canvas as he does not want the audience to feel that they are watching yet another episode of the serial.'

In October 2013, Joshi and Vakani participated in a promotional event held in at the Expo Center. In February 2015, Joshi, Vakani, and Lodha hosted the red carpet at the 60th Britannia Filmfare awards to promote the 'Clean India' campaign. Reception and impact [ ]. This section does not any.
